揭秘词法分析技术:从原理到实践的全面解析
2024.02.17 03:36浏览量:9简介:词法分析是自然语言处理中的重要一环,对于理解文本、挖掘信息至关重要。本文将带您深入了解词法分析的原理、应用及发展趋势,同时结合实例为您揭示词法分析的奥秘。
千帆应用开发平台“智能体Pro”全新上线 限时免费体验
面向慢思考场景,支持低代码配置的方式创建“智能体Pro”应用
在自然语言处理领域,词法分析作为语言处理的基础步骤,扮演着至关重要的角色。本文将为您详细解析词法分析技术,从基本原理到实际应用,让您轻松掌握这一技术。
一、词法分析概述
词法分析是自然语言处理中的一项基本任务,旨在将文本切分成一个个独立的词或词素,为后续的句法分析和语义分析奠定基础。通过词法分析,我们可以深入理解文本中的词汇组成和语义关系,进而挖掘出更多有价值的信息。
二、词法分析原理
词法分析的核心是对文本中的字符串进行切分和标注。切分是将连续的文本切分成一个个独立的词或词素,而标注则是为每个词或词素赋予相应的词性标签。标签体系是词法分析的关键,它定义了不同类型和级别的词汇单位。常见的标签包括名词、动词、形容词等实词和虚词等。
三、词法分析应用
- 信息抽取:通过对文本进行词法分析,提取出关键信息,如时间、地点、人物等。
- 情感分析:通过标注词汇的情感倾向,判断文本所表达的情感是积极还是消极。
- 机器翻译:在翻译过程中,词法分析有助于识别源语言中的词汇和语法结构,从而提高翻译的准确性和流畅性。
- 问答系统:通过对问题中的词汇进行标注和分析,能够更准确地理解用户的意图和问题,从而提供更准确的答案。
- 智能助手:在智能助手中,词法分析能够帮助系统更准确地理解用户的语音指令和问题。
四、词法分析工具与资源
目前市面上有许多开源的词法分析工具和资源可供选择,如中文分词工具Jieba、HanLP等。这些工具提供了丰富的分词和标注功能,能够帮助我们快速进行词法分析。此外,一些在线资源如公开的标注数据集和API服务也可以方便我们进行相关研究和实践。
五、实践案例与经验分享
为了帮助大家更好地理解和应用词法分析技术,我们将结合一个实际案例进行讲解。假设我们要对一段文本进行情感分析,首先我们需要进行词法分析,提取出文本中的关键词和标注它们的情感倾向。然后基于标注结果进行情感判断。在这个过程中,我们需要注意一些常见的误判情况,比如否定词的使用和语气助词的影响等。只有综合考虑各种因素,才能更准确地判断文本的情感倾向。
六、总结与展望
随着自然语言处理技术的不断发展,词法分析作为其基础环节也面临着新的挑战和机遇。未来,随着深度学习等新技术的应用,词法分析将更加精准和高效。同时,随着多模态数据的融合和处理技术的发展,词法分析的应用场景也将不断拓展。相信在不久的将来,词法分析技术将在更多领域发挥其重要作用。
最后,感谢大家的关注和支持!如果您对本文有任何疑问或建议,请随时留言。同时,也欢迎您关注我们的直播间,了解更多技术动态和实践经验!

发表评论
登录后可评论,请前往 登录 或 注册